How the work flows

Trigger: The periodic strategic planning cycle or a significant shift in regional macroeconomic conditions initiates the forecasting process.

  1. Gather historical load data and regional economic growth indicators
  2. Project medium-term baseline and peak energy demand scenarios
  3. Review scheduled plant maintenance and facility life-cycle upgrades
  4. Estimate total generation capacity and projected plant availability
  5. Reconcile forecasted demand against available generation capacity
  6. Publish finalized medium-term availability and demand forecasts

Outcome: A finalized medium-term forecast detailing power demand and plant availability is approved and distributed for capacity planning and financial modeling.
